Prior to joining Accord, Mr. Vaughn held senior sales and marketing positions at Multimedia Access Corporation, VideoServer, PictureTel and AT&T. He brings more than 20 years of networking and conferencing experience to Accord. Mr. Gallagher also has senior sales, marketing and product management experience in the networking industry with companies including Paradyne and FiberCom Corporations.

The award-winning MGC-100 is recognized as the first scaleable multipoint gateway and control unit that offers multi-way transcoding, six layouts of Continuous Presence, integrated T.120 conferencing, integrated H.323/H.320 conferencing, sophisticated greet and guide capabilities and touch-tone conference management.

About Accord

Accord Video Telecommunications develops next-generation network solutions that are revolutionizing the conferencing industry. The company markets and supports multipoint gateway and control systems that are sold to Service Providers and endusers worldwide. The MGC-100 is known for its robust architecture, sophisticated feature set, ease of maintenance, and conference management functions. Enabling live, interactive multimedia communications between two or more conferencing endpoints, the MGC-100 today supports 8-84 sites and in the future will support up to 1280 sites. All systems use the same card set for easy expansion and investment protection.
